CONFIRM PROPER OPERATION

CONFIRM PROPER OPERATION
Fill the Whirlpool
NOTE:
Please read these steps carefully before you
operate your whirlpool.
·
Turn the jet trim rings fully counterclockwise.
Position the jet nozzles so they face down toward
the basin.
·
Fill the whirlpool with water until the water level is
above the highest backjet.

OPERATING SEQUENCE

OPERATING SEQUENCE
Your whirlpool is equipped with two keypads, each
controlled by its own operating system. Follow the
steps below to confirm the keypads are operating
correctly.
NOTE:
A built-in heater automatically helps to maintain
the water temperature when the whirlpool is running, as
long as the water temperature does not exceed 104 F
o
(40 C). The heater will disengage at higher
temperatures.
IMPORTANT!
Please refer to your Homeowners Guide
for detailed instructions on the user keypad and remote
control.
NOTE:
The keypad controls the chromatherapy feature.
·
Press the Power On/Off button on the keypad to
turn the whirlpool on. The whirlpool will start at
medium flow and three small lights near the
whirlpool floor will illuminate as long as the keypad
remains lit.
·
Increase or decrease the water flow by pressing
either the up or down arrow buttons on the keypad.
An indicator bar in the center of the keypad shows
the water flow volume.
·
Adjust each Flexjet for optimum air/water mixture.
Turn the Flexjet trim clockwise to reduce the air flow
and counterclockwise to increase the airflow.
